In the heart of Chianti, situated on a small hill in the prestigious wine area of Luiano, stands the recently renovated holiday home La Sgargia. Fully designed for the enjoyment of its guests who can enjoy the spectacular surrounding nature of the house in every comfort.

Villa la Sgargia is a private holiday villa of approximately 170 square meters, bordered by two hectares of private land planted with olive trees. The Italian owners, normally live in Milan, but if they want to escape the city they stay in the house next door, and can help you with good tips about the area.

The villa (6p) is on two floors. The ground floor has a well-equipped white kitchen, dining room, living room with comfortable sofas and armchairs, bookshelves on the wall, an old fireplace and ambient lighting. On the second floor, you will find three bedrooms and two bathrooms. Outside under the pergola, stands a large wooden table, the perfect spot for a large family dinner or to sit down with your morning coffee. Relax in the attractive lounge area or settle down in the sun loungers at the private pool surrounded by a green lawn offers incredible vistas of the neighboring vineyards.

La Sgargia is finished with light gray concrete floors, old ceilings decorated with whitish wooden beams, and vintage doors. The large iron windows make the house bright and friendly and offer a stunning view of the countryside. The atmosphere is warm, bright, modern and comfortable, and its décor is enriched with striking pieces of art, sleek design lighting, and gorgeous details.

Its strategic location - 15 km from Florence, 50 km from Siena and 7 km from San Casciano Val di Pesa, an alluring medieval village - makes this villa an ideal base for discovering this captivating region.

Recently renovated holiday home in Tuscany full of charm

La Sgargia is an attractive villa with stunning pieces of art, sleek design lighting, and marvelous details. Thanks to the impressive dining table, comfortable lounge area and large pool, the villa grants a spacious feel for six people in complete luxury. The house is a fantastic getaway for families with children, but couples will love it here as well.

Ground floor

  • "Varenna" kitchen with Corian countertop; fully equipped with a large refrigerator, oven, microwave, Nespresso coffee machine, wine cooler, ample workspace and a basement for optimal wine storage.
  • Complete laundry room with washing machine, ironing facilities, and cleaning supplies
  • Separate toilet

Upper floor

Upstairs are three bedrooms:  

  • A large bedroom with four-poster bed, private bathroom with large concrete shower and a walk-in closed smartly hidden behind the bed.
  • The second bedroom with two vintage wrought iron single beds and a small closet is illuminated by two reader floor lamps of the brand Zuiver.
  • The third (double) bedroom has a four-poster bed, a vintage chair with braided nautical cord, rustic log nightstands and a walk-in closet behind the bed.
  • Bathroom with a large (dark grey) concrete shower

There is no air conditioning, but the bedrooms have ceiling fans. The light gray concrete floors blend perfectly with the vintage doors in natural wood and the whitish ceilings finished with wooden beams. The large iron windows make the house bright and friendly and give stunning panoramas of the surrounding countryside.

Outside
Outside in the garden, in the shade of a jasmine pergola, you can relax in a comfortable lounge area decorated with pillows. Within a few steps, you reach the private swimming pool (6 x 12m) surrounded by grass and two shade canopies with plenty of sun loungers. From your chair, you have a stunning view of the neighboring vineyards. The entire house is fenced and allows children to play freely.

The Weber barbecue allows preparing exquisite summer dishes that you can savor on the attractive terrace. Here you can dine with the whole family at a large table (for ten people) made of iron and wood with benches, chairs and a tarp shade canopy, all designed by the owner.

 

If the owners are present, they do not use the swimming pool, but you can always contact them for recommendations!
